Output eac025e3384c831e36c15c2ea4115fd8b280bbfadf2fc6bfbc4d8e6bc75ba84d:1

value
1379974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fefd4e2f347d467d37f471ab7fb28d400f9ab8a OP_EQUAL
address
364UzMHrDV9XBYh3XF7kDLgUY5W6CZZEi4
transaction
eac025e3384c831e36c15c2ea4115fd8b280bbfadf2fc6bfbc4d8e6bc75ba84d
confirmations
215768
spent
true